Binocular that is good not great April 28, 2008 Scott Mcintire 1 out of 1 found this review helpful
The Pentax XCF 10x50 is very shape and lets in great light, distance viewing is great. The only problem for me is the close-up focal distance is not close enough, about 25 feet, I'm used to about 15 feet.
Fine Choice May 10, 2008 Stefos (New England) 1 out of 1 found this review helpful
Needed an extra set (pair) of binoculars to keep in the car for unexpected birding moments and I am pleasantly surprised and pleased overall. After I received them I did a comparison with a pair of Nikon Action binoculars with the same specs. These binoculars give just as clear a view, and it is a fine, bright, clear view. The only difference I noticed between the two binoculars is that the Nikon binoculars give a bigger field of view in the circle. That is, I noticed a slightly larger black circle around the edges of the viewing circle with these Pentax binoculars. Still, they seem excellent for my application and I was able to recently view a nearby loon and duck with ease. These binoculars also are very well designed ergonomically, allowing me to get a good grip on them when holding them.
